How to Improve Employee Engagement in Retail: Importance, Ideas & Solutions

Vantage Circle

A McKinsey study discovered that the turnover rate in the retail industry is 70% higher than in other industries. This alarming figure raises questions about the working conditions in retail sectors. Are retail employees truly motivated and committed to their workplace? What drives them to leave?
